EXPLORING THE PERKS OF A LLC IN DELAWARE

Exploring the Perks of a LLC in Delaware

Exploring the Perks of a LLC in Delaware

Blog Article



If you're thinking about launching a business, setting up an LLC in Delaware can deliver distinct benefits.

Choosing Delaware means accessing efficient business protections, a noted Court of Chancery, and measures favor LLC owners.

Costs for setting up a Delaware LLC are typically lower than found in most states.

A significant plus is anonymity—Delaware doesn’t require you to list LLC ownership publicly.

Non-residents can simply form a Delaware LLC from anywhere. Delaware welcomes out-of-state business formation with minimal barriers.

Opting for a Delaware LLC delivers management flexibility and lets you utilize a supportive ecosystem.

Choosing the Ideal Name for Your Delaware Limited Liability Company


Before establishing your Delaware LLC, you must choose a unique name that fulfills state criteria.

Your name must be exclusive from current Delaware entities and must include the phrase “Limited Liability Company” or accepted abbreviations (“LLC”, “L.L.C.”).

Avoid language denoting a restricted activity, as these are banned in Delaware.

Search Delaware’s business name database to confirm uniqueness and secure your business’s title if you aren’t filing immediately.

A compelling name can enhance your branding and market appeal.

Appointing a Legal Representative in Delaware


All Delaware LLC necessitates a registered agent prior to submission with the state.

Your registered agent handles legal notices for your LLC.

A registered agent must have a street address in Delaware; P.O. boxes are not gable.

Options include appointing yourself as the agent—if qualified—or contracting a commercial agency for efficiency.

Many business owners opt for third-party registered agent services for added privacy and streamlined document handling.

Choose an agent who is punctual to prevent missed communications.

Filing the Organizational Certificate


After appointing your registered agent, it’s time to submit the Certificate of Formation.

Access Delaware’s Formation Certificate form on the portal to begin.

Fill in the required information—your LLC’s official name, registered agent’s details, and the organizer’s data.

Send your form online, by mail, or drop off in person. There’s a standard $90 state fee for submission.

Make sure all entries are correct; mistakes may result in significant slowdowns.

After processing, you’ll be sent a timestamped copy for your records—this is the legal proof your business exists.

Drafting an Operating Agreement & Meeting Ongoing Requirements


While not law in Delaware, an operating agreement is crucial for outlining your LLC’s rules.

Set out your internal mechanisms: who manages what, how are losses handled, and how do members resolve major decisions.

Without an operating agreement in place, state laws will determine key rules, which may not fit your intentions.

Delaware requires payment of a $300 annual franchise tax, due by June 1—this is mandatory for all LLCs, no matter business activity.

Keep your agent’s info updated,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.

Wrapping Up


Starting an LLC in Delaware is an excellent strategy if you value robust legal safeguards and versatile business framework. By securing the right name, choosing a qualified registered agent, correctly filing your Certificate of Formation, and create an llc in delaware outlining a thoughtful operating agreement, you’re building a confident foundation for your new company. Stay vigilant with annual franchise taxes and ongoing compliance for sustained LLC protection. With these actions, you’re set to launch your Delaware LLC with success.

Report this page